Pre-K and Early Intervention Busing
Children under the age of five, who are enrolled in special education Pre-K or Early Intervention programs, are eligible for curb-to-curb yellow bus service as indicated by an Individualized Education Program (IEP) or Individualized Family Service Plan (IFSP).
Your child's IEP or IFSP determines the specific type of transportation your child will receive.
Bus vendors
place children on specific routes based on pick-up location, school location and school session time and will contact parents and guardians with service dates, telephone numbers and contact information. Because Pre-K bus vendors work very closely with parents, it is important that parents and guardians provide the vendors with emergency contact information for the families that they serve.
